My wife and I went into Ka Chai for lunch the first day they were open and it seems like they have it pretty well together. We met the owner Dave and he was very pleasant and was kind enough to share a sample of their most delicious chicken wings with us upon our departure. My wife had the drunken noodles and I had the chicken pad Thai and we ended up swapping because the drunken noodles were too hot for my wife but just right for me! They were the best I've had. The pad thai was noteworthy as well and we enjoyed the Thai tea. We were also very pleased to learn that they're in the process of opening a bubble tea bar with confections which sounds wonderful. We rated our experience five stars and will be back very soon I assure you. Thank you for a wonderful meal! Follow up: my wife and I had dinner here again she had the drunken noodles again and I had the seafood stir fry both of which were very enjoyable we also tried the spring roll which was a generous order of four with a nice dipping sauce and more of those delicious wings. Thank you Dave for another...

I don't often make reviews but I was really hoping for something great. I really love Boba and it is almost impossible to find Boba that is 1. Good quality 2. Variety of flavors and 3. Reasonably priced in Maine. When I heard that Ka Chai had started serving Boba I was thrilled with it being minutes from where I lived, but unfortunately it is just too expensive for me to have regularly enjoy. I am not at all angry or displeased, the quality of the Boba and the tea was good, everyone seemed very nice there and although I didn't get any food the portions looked sizeable and well presented. For what I got (medium) I would have expected to pay 4-5 dollars but with a tip I had paid nearly 10 dollars. I don't want to discourage anyone from coming here because I know this is a new business and like I said everybody seemed really nice who worked there, I just hope that at some the point the price will be lowered so I can become a frequent flyer there! 😀

Enjoyed this restaurant, it was something different than the usual choices. We stopped for a small lunch, so we got 3 different appetizers. Rather expensive for the food quantity but all tasted great. We got Peking Duck Buns, Veggie Spring Rolls, Curry Puffs. The Peking Duck buns were not my favorite but my husband loved them. They had great flavor but odd texture, felt like raw dough texture to me. The Spring Rolls were good, but I felt not much flavor. The Curry Puffs were good too but again I felt not much curry flavor. They served a carafe of water with cucumbers, very nice touch and refreshing. The restaurant appears new, very nice and super clean. We sis not try any of the meals, all pretty expensive for lunchtime.

I do not understand why this place does not have a line out the door all day every day. The food is EXQUISITE, super fresh and high quality ingredients, and priced right for the portions. To top it off, the interior is beautiful and the staff is so welcoming and helpful. I was skeptical due to the name "street food" and not being sure what that exactly meant but what I found upon trying it was all my Thai food favorites, done 10x better and more authentically than any other restaurant in the area. Highly recommend you go now before this place becomes the Thai version of Primo! P.s. gluten free items are all labeled on the menu!
